The Brewery Stops
The tour includes three key brewery visits in Charlotte, each offering distinct atmospheres and beer styles:
- NoDa Brewing Company: Known for creative, award-winning beers, this spot is a favorite for its community feel. It’s a vibrant craft brewery that feels like hanging out with friends, perfect for those who appreciate good beer and a lively environment.
- Resident Culture Brewing: Located in Charlotte’s artsy South End, this brewery is recognized for hop-forward brews. It’s a creative spot where you can sample a variety of beers while soaking in a neighborhood that’s buzzing with art, food, and boutique shops.
- Hi-Wire Brewing Charlotte: Also in South End, Hi-Wire offers a circus-inspired taproom vibe, with a lineup of beers ranging from easy-drinking lagers to seasonal creations. It’s a lively, trendy spot surrounded by Charlotte’s modern energy and historic charm.
The Experience Flow
Each brewery gets about 30 minutes, so you’ll have enough time to taste, chat, and soak up the atmosphere without feeling rushed. Since the bus stops at these spots, you’ll have the chance to explore the neighborhoods a bit, grab some food (like a slice at Benny Farrows next door), or just enjoy the buzz of the city as you go.

The Practicalities

What’s Included & What You Need to Know
The tour begins at 2:00 pm at 301 Camp Rd, Charlotte. It lasts for about three hours, with the bus returning to the starting point at the end. Since it’s BYOB, you’ll want to bring your favorite beers or wines, and there’s no admission fee at the breweries—just the tasting costs if you decide to buy any extras.
Weather & Cancellation
Good weather is essential—bad weather could cancel the tour, but you’ll be offered a different date or a full refund. Cancelations are free if you do so at least 24 hours in advance, which provides some peace of mind if your plans change.
